Body

Origins and Family

Margarete Schiff was born in Vienna[2]. She was born on +1872-12-04T00:00:00Z[3]. Her father was Josef Breuer[6]. Her mother was Mathilde Breuer[7].

Personal Life

Margarete Schiff was married to Arthur Schiff[8]. Children include Hanna Schiff[9], a children's writer[26], 1902–1942[27], of Austria[28] and Erich Schiff[10], an economist[29], 1901–1992[30], of Cisleithania[31], specialised in economics[32].

Death and Burial

Margarete Schiff died on +1942-09-09T00:00:00Z[5]. She passed away in Theresienstadt concentration camp[4].
